“Potentially, sanctions of this kind could lead to the termination of relations between our countries, which would not be in the interests of either Moscow or Washington,” said a Kremlin spokesman, quoted by RIA Novosti.
Such a step on the part of the United States would be a big mistake, he stressed.
He suggested that Washington representatives recall at least some example of a situation where sanctions helped solve their problem.
Earlier, US senators proposed introducing restrictions on Russian President Vladimir Putin and a number of high-ranking officials in the event of an aggravation of the situation around Ukraine.
The Kremlin noted that the idea of possible new US sanctions against Russia and its president is comparable to the initiative to break off relations.
